Top Benefits of Reinforced Rubber Belting Explained

  1. What is reinforced rubber belting?

    Reinforced rubber belting is a type of conveyor belt made from rubber material that is strengthened by adding layers of fabric, steel, or other materials. This reinforcement increases the belt's durability, making it suitable for various industrial applications such as material handling, mining, and manufacturing.

  2. What are the main advantages of reinforced rubber belting?

    The primary benefits include:

    • High durability: The added reinforcement allows the belt to withstand heavy loads and resist wear and tear, ensuring a longer service life.
    • Excellent flexibility: Reinforced rubber belting can bend and flex easily, allowing it to navigate around pulleys and other components in machinery without breaking.
    • Improved grip: The rubber material provides superior traction, reducing the likelihood of slippage during operation.
    • Resistance to chemicals: Many reinforced rubber belts are designed to resist various chemicals, making them ideal for industries that handle corrosive substances.
    • Cost-effective: The long lifespan and low maintenance needs of reinforced rubber belting can lead to cost savings over time.
  3. In what applications is reinforced rubber belting commonly used?

    Reinforced rubber belting is commonly found in various industries, including:

    • Mining and quarrying
    • Food processing
    • Manufacturing plants
    • Logistics and warehousing
    • Agriculture for transporting grain and other materials
  4. How does the reinforcement process work?

    The reinforcement process involves layering different materials within the rubber. For example, multiple layers of fabric or steel can be embedded within the rubber to provide strength. The rubber is then shaped into a belt and cured to bond all materials. This process enhances the belt's ability to withstand stress and pressure from heavy loads.

  5. What maintenance is required for reinforced rubber belting?

    Maintenance for reinforced rubber belting typically includes regular inspections for wear and tear, ensuring proper alignment, and cleaning of the belt surface to prevent build-up of debris that can cause slippage or damage. Additionally, checking for any signs of damage or fraying and addressing them promptly can help prolong the life of the belt.

  6. Can reinforced rubber belting be customized?

    Yes, reinforced rubber belting can be customized to suit specific industrial needs. Companies can adjust the thickness, width, and type of reinforcement used based on the application requirements. Customized belts can enhance performance and efficiency in specific operations.
